Abstract
The purpose of this study is to examine the relationship between big five personality dimension and employee job commitment in the context of hotel industry in Kata Kinabalu. In this study the variable of factor affecting employee job commitment are limited to extraversion, agreeableness, openness to experience, conscientiousness and neuroticism. The job commitment become one of the most important issue in people management especially when the organization deal with the new labor workforce that is Generation Y. Apart from that this study also aims to examine the moderating effect of demographic factor on employee job commitment. The scope of this study is focusing on the permanent hotel employees that working at five star hotel clusters in Kata Kinabalu. This study use convenient sampling as a sampling technique. To access the relationship between the exogenous variables and endogenous variable and dependent variable and the moderating effect, this study used Partial Least Square (PLS) technique that perform using Smart PLS version 2.0 program as a data analysis method. The result of the study indicates that only agreeableness, openness to experience, conscientiousness and neuroticism are positively and significantly correlated with the employee job commitment. Apart from that the result of the study proves that extroversion and demographic factors which is gender does not has a moderating effect on the relationship between big five personality dimension and job commitment.
